The 2017 North American LCS Spring Split has been full of ups and downs in the last few weeks. We’ve seen FlyQuest move from second to seventh, CLG move from eighth to fourth, and everything in between. All this turmoil has created a slew of different playoff scenarios, and each and everyone of them will be decided this week.
In terms of gravity, the standout matches of the week are going to be the ones that pit teams next to each other in the standings head to head. These matches start early in the weekend with FlyQuest vs. Echo Fox on Friday. While there are other paths to the playoffs for FlyQuest, this series is an absolute must win for Echo Fox.
On Saturday, we have a series between Cloud9 and Phoenix1 that has the potential to decide second place in the split and determine which team gets a bye in the first round of playoffs. And finally, a Sunday match up between Team Dignitas and Immortals, that could be the deciding factor in whether or not either team makes the playoffs.

Here’s the week’s schedule:
All times Eastern (US).
Friday, March 24
Cloud9 (12-4) vs. Team Dignitas (8-8), 6 p.m., NA LCS 1
FlyQuest (7-9) vs. Echo Fox (5-11), 9 p.m., NA LCS 1
Saturday, March 25
Immortals (7-9) vs. Counter Logic Gaming (9-7), 3 p.m., NA LCS 1
Team Liquid (4-12) vs. Team SoloMid (14-2), 3 p.m., NA LCS 2
Cloud9 (12-4) vs. Phoenix1 (11-5), 6 p.m., NA LCS 1
Echo Fox (5-11) vs. Team Envy (3-13), 6 p.m., NA LCS 2
Sunday, March 26
Team SoloMid (14-2) vs. Phoenix1 (11-5), 3 p.m., NA LCS 1
Team Dignitas (8-8) vs. Immortals (7-9), 3 p.m., NA LCS 2
FlyQuest (7-9) vs. Team Liquid (4-12), 6 p.m., NA LCS 1
Counter Logic Gaming (9-7) vs. Team Envy (3-13), 6 p.m., NA LCS 2
